Kernutt Stokes at a glance

What we know about Kernutt Stokes

What they do

Kernutt Stokes LLP is a full-service accounting and business consulting firm based in Eugene, Oregon, with additional offices in Bend, Corvallis, and Lake Oswego. Founded in 1945, it is recognized as one of Oregon's largest CPA firms and employs over 90 staff, including partners and accounting professionals. The firm has received numerous accolades, including being named one of the "Best of the Best" by INSIDE Public Accounting and ranking among the top accounting firms in the U.S. The firm offers a wide range of services, including accounting and assurance, tax services, and business consulting. Their expertise covers various industries such as manufacturing, construction, transportation, and professional services. Kernutt Stokes is dedicated to serving privately held and family-owned businesses, providing tailored solutions for growth and cost management. As an independent member of BDO Alliance USA, the firm enhances its client service through a network of similar firms.

Automated Client Onboarding and Data Collection

The initial phase of client engagement involves significant administrative overhead. Streamlining data collection and onboarding processes reduces manual input errors and accelerates the start of client work, improving overall client satisfaction and internal efficiency. This allows accounting professionals to focus on higher-value advisory tasks from the outset.

20-30% reduction in onboarding timeIndustry benchmarks for professional services automation
An AI agent that guides new clients through secure data submission portals, validates uploaded documents against predefined checklists, and flags missing or inconsistent information for prompt resolution by staff.

Intelligent Audit Support and Document Review

Auditing requires meticulous examination of vast amounts of financial data and documentation. AI agents can automate the initial review of documents, identify anomalies, and flag high-risk transactions for auditor attention, significantly reducing the time spent on manual data scrutiny.

25-40% faster document review cyclesAI in Audit automation studies
An AI agent that ingests audit documents, performs preliminary checks for completeness and consistency, identifies unusual patterns or outliers in financial data, and categorizes findings for auditor review.

Frequently asked

Common questions about AI for accounting

What tasks can AI agents automate for accounting firms like Kernutt Stokes?
AI agents can automate a range of back-office and client-facing tasks. This includes data entry and reconciliation, invoice processing, accounts payable/receivable management, and initial client onboarding document review. They can also assist with tax form preparation by gathering and organizing relevant data, and handle routine client inquiries via chatbots, freeing up staff for more complex advisory work. Industry benchmarks show firms implementing AI for these tasks can see significant reduction in manual processing time.
How do AI agents ensure data security and compliance in accounting?
Reputable AI solutions for accounting are designed with robust security protocols, often including end-to-end encryption, access controls, and audit trails that meet or exceed industry standards like SOC 2. Compliance with regulations such as GDPR and CCPA is typically built into the agent's design. Firms often implement AI within their existing secure IT infrastructure, ensuring that data remains within their controlled environment and adheres to professional ethics and confidentiality requirements.
What is the typical timeline for deploying AI agents in an accounting practice?
The timeline varies based on the scope of deployment. A pilot program focusing on a specific process, like accounts payable automation, can often be implemented within 4-8 weeks. Full-scale deployment across multiple departments or client-facing functions might take 3-6 months. This includes initial setup, integration with existing systems, user training, and phased rollout to ensure smooth adoption and minimal disruption to daily operations.

What are the data and integration requirements for AI agents in accounting?
AI agents typically require access to structured and semi-structured data from your accounting software (e.g., QuickBooks, Xero, Sage), ERP systems, document management systems, and email. Integration is often achieved through APIs, secure file transfers, or RPA (Robotic Process Automation) tools. The AI platform will need clean, consistent data to learn and operate effectively. Firms usually work with AI vendors to map data sources and configure integrations.

How can Kernutt Stokes measure the ROI of AI agent deployment?
ROI is typically measured by tracking key performance indicators (KPIs) before and after AI implementation. Common metrics include reduction in processing time for specific tasks (e.g., invoice processing time), decrease in errors, improved staff productivity (measured by tasks completed per hour or FTE reallocation), faster client response times, and potential for increased client capacity. Cost savings from reduced overtime or temp staff, and improved accuracy leading to fewer penalties, also contribute to ROI.
